    I stopped using them. 30,06 2750fps 178 eldx hit a muley at 220yds and it turned into a grenade. Bullet hit the edge of the shoulder blade, completely shed the jacket, and made it to one lung. Had to shoot the deer again in the neck to finish it. That bullet broke the neck but didn't exit.

    A 165 gr. bullet from a 30-06 placed in the vitals will take on most any game short of the BIG bears in the USA. But for antelope and WT deer take a good look at a 125 gr bullet. If you hand load the 125 gr Nosler ballistic tip at 3000 to 3100 fps is a real deer killer. Since I started using this bullet in my 30X47 HBR and 308 Win.

    I started hunting with a .30-06 and 220 grain bullets, and have used a variety of 200 grain+ bullets since. Very effective within their limits. Probably better 200 yards and under, but could be used to 300. Both the .30-40 Krag, and .30-06 originally came with 220 grain bullets.
